Etymology[edit]

From skill +‎ -age.

Noun[edit]

skillage (uncountable)

  1. (nonstandard) The state of being highly skilled, the state of being skillful.
  2. (call centre jargon) The differentiating, or skilling, of call distribution based on an individual's skill level, expertise, or training.
